Visual Basic开发环境.docVIP

  1. 1、本文档共19页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
Visual Basic开发环境.doc

Visual Basic开发环境 Visual Basic应用程序的开发是在一个可视化集成开发环境中进行的,为了编写应用程序首先要熟悉这个环境,这一章中介绍Visual Basic开发环境,简单Visual Basic应用程序设计的步骤,创建、打开、保存工程以及各种文件的方法。 1.1 认识 Visual Basic 1.1.1 Visual Basic的发展过程 Visual Basic(简称VB)是Microsoft公司1991年推出的为开发Windows应用程序而设计的编程工具,其中Visual是“可视化的,形象化的”意思,即具有很好的图形用户界面(Graphic User Interface,GUI),用户只要通过鼠标的单击和拖动便可以形象地完成各种操作,不必输入复杂的命令。Visual Basic的前身是Basic语言。Basic是Beginner’s All-purpose Symbolic Instruction Code(初学者通用指令代码)的缩写,它是专门为初学者设计的一种简单易学的高级语言。Visual Basic的语法与Basic语言的语法基本相同,因此也具有易学易用的特点。此外它提供的可视化的集成开发环境大大简化了程序界面的设计,并使用事件驱动的编程思想提高了应用程序的灵活性。 1.Visual Basic 1.0 1991年,Microsoft公司推出了Visual Basic 1.0,这是第一个“可视化”的编程软件。 2.Visual Basic 3.0 1992年,经过对Visual Basic 1.0的修改后,Microsoft推出了Visual Basic 2.0;1993年再次修改完善后,Microsoft继续推出了Visual Basic 3.0。Visual Basic 3.0 大大增强了对数据库的支持,还增加了许多专业级的控件,Visual Basic 3.0是1998年以前国内最流行的Visual Basic版本。 3.Visual Basic 4.0 随着Windows 95的发布,Microsoft推出了Visual Basic 4.0。Visual Basic 4.0所用的语言换成了Visual Basic For Application,这导致Visual Basic 3.0很难移植到Visual Basic 4.0中,但Microsoft在此版本中引入COM编程思想,使得开发COM组件非常快捷。 4.Visual Basic 5.0 1997年,Microsoft开始推出Windows开发工具套件Microsoft Visual Studio 1.0,其中包括了Visual Basic 5.0。该版本提供了更多的面向对象支持,允许开发人员创建事件和接口,改进类模块。 5.Visual Basic 6.0 1998年Microsoft发布的Microsoft Visual Studio 98中包含了Visual Basic 6.0,该版本是一款成熟稳定的开发软件、其功能更加强大、更加完善。更高级的Visual Basic.NET版本没有了与Visual Basic的兼容性,已经不属于Visual Basic的版本系列了。 1.1.2 Visual Basic的特点 1.具有可视化的设计工具 传统的高级语言需要通过编写程序语句来设计程序的界面,在设计过程中看不到程序的实际显示效果,必须在程序运行时才能观察到,而VB提供的可视化设计平台,把Windows界面设计的复杂性封装起来,程序员在设计程序界面时不必再编写大量程序代码,只需直接在屏幕上“画”出各种对象,VB会自动产生各对象的代码框架,程序员所需要编写的只是实现程序功能的那部分代码,因而程序设计的效率可得到很大的提高。 2.事件驱动的编程机制 传统的面向过程的程序是按事先设计的流程运行,VB语言是面向对象,通过“事件”来驱动子程序的运行的。即在设计程序时不必建立具有明显开始和结束的程序,只需要编写一些功能单一、小规模的子程序,由各种“事件”来驱动程序执行。这样编写的程序代码较短,既易于编写又易于维护。 3.友好的集成开发环境 在VB中,用户设计完界面,编写好代码,调试好程序后可以把应用程序编译成可执行文件,直至把应用程序制作成安装盘,以便能够在没有安装VB系统的Windows环境中运行。 4.结构化的程序设计语言 VB是在结构化语言BASIC的基础上发展起来的,有丰富的数据类型,众多的内部函数,模块化、结构化的程序设计机制,并且结构清晰,简单易学。 5.强大的数据库功能 VB中利用数据控件可以访问多种数据库系统,例如Microsoft Access,Microsoft Foxpro等,还可访问Microsoft Exce

文档评论(0)

hsti +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档